GOP Minority Leader Supports Rep Stefanik For House Leadership Position

May 10, 2021 Photo: Getty Images Fellow Republican and House Minority Leader Kevin McCarthy is endorsing Congresswoman Elise Stefanik s bid to become the third-highest ranking GOP member in that chamber. McCarthy told Fox News Sunday the 21st District representative should replace Wyoming Congresswoman Liz Cheney and become the next GOP conference chair. McCarthy believes Stefanik can help unify the House Republican caucus ahead of the 2022 elections. Cheney has upset members of the party with her constant criticism of former president Donald Trump. A vote to remove her as conference chair could happen this week.  

McCarthy sets vote to remove Cheney from House Republican leadership

McCarthy sets vote to remove Cheney from House Republican leadership Rebecca Kaplan © J. Scott Applewhite / AP Trump Impeachment Washington House Minority Leader Kevin McCarthy told House Republicans on Monday that there would be a vote to recall Wyoming Congresswoman Liz Cheney as chairwoman of the GOP conference on Wednesday, saying it s clear there needs to be a change in the ranks of House Republican leadership. If we are to succeed in stopping the radical Democrat agenda from destroying our country, these internal conflicts need to be resolved so as to not detract from the efforts of our collective team, he said in a letter to House Republicans obtained by CBS News. Having heard from so many of you in recent days, it s clear that we need to make a change.

Mitt Romney Warns GOP Removing Cheney From Leadership Role Will Cost Us Voters

Mitt Romney Warns GOP Removing Cheney From Leadership Role Will Cost Us Voters On 5/10/21 at 5:48 PM EDT Utah Republican Senator Mitt Romney on Monday criticized the congressional members of his party who are seeking to remove Wyoming Congresswoman Liz Cheney as their third highest-ranking House member. Romney, a longtime target of former President Donald Trump and his most ardent GOP supporters, remarked Monday that expelling Liz Cheney from leadership won t gain the GOP one additional voter, but it will cost us quite a few. The former 2012 GOP presidential nominee rebuked the recent public remarks of the top two House GOP lawmakers, Minority Leader Kevin McCarthy and Louisiana Rep. Steve Scalise. Both GOP leaders last week endorsed the challenging bid of New York Republican Elise Stefanik to take over Cheney s third-position party role as House Republican Conference chair.
